Christmas Evil
Not to be confused with the innumerable Santa slashers, Christmas Evil (also known as You Better Watch Out) is tonally more in line with Taxi Driver than Silent Night, Deadly Night. Writer-director Lewis Jackson clearly had no interest in making a body count flick; instead, he explores the psyche of a mentally unstable man who happens to dress up as Santa and kill people. The low-budget grit adds to the dark atmosphere.

The original Don’t F*ck in the Woods was something of a viral sensation upon its release, thanks to both a successful crowdfunding campaign and That title. Now, some six years later (though the film carries a 2020 copyright at the end) we get a sequel – a direct sequel that is, which follows a group of summer camp counsellors partying (i.e. having a Lot of sex…) before Jane (Brittany Blanton) stumbles into their camp, warning those who’ll listen against the parasitic monsters of the first film, monsters that are attracted to sexual activity.

There have been quite a few choice rules when it comes to what you can and can't do in a horror movie. We all fondly remember a fresh faced Jamie Kennedy spouting out specific horror-related rules for when it comes to surviving a horror movie in Wes Craven's genre defining 'Scream' way back in 1996 and since then horror seems intent on showcasing these invariable cliches and conventions and even in some cases creating completely new ones. One thing we have learnt however is what to avoid in horror. Don't run up the stairs to try and escape, don't say you'll be right back and certainly 'don't f#ck in the woods'! And writer/director Shawn Burkett certainly hasn't shied away from that last rule with his new project which isn't pulling any punches whatsoever.
